Automation Engineer Resume
Washington, DC
SUMMARY:
- Around 5 years of professional experience in QA activities during all phases of the SDLC from requirements elaboration, design/development, test and deployment.
- Experienced in defining Testing Methodologies, Designing Test Plans and Test Cases.
- Proficient in Analyzing Business Requirements, Design Specifications, Use Cases to prepare Test Plans, Test Cases, and Test Scripts.
- Strong understanding in Agile, Waterfall model, and V Model.
- Proficient in performing Black Box and Gray Box Testing.
- Experienced in GUI, Functional, Regression, Integration, UAT, compliance testing, site integration, compatibility testing.
- Experienced with software testing methodologies including developing Test plans, Test scenarios, Test cases, Test procedures, Test reports and documenting using HP ALM/Quality Center.
- Extensively experienced in ALM/Quality Center to write Test Cases and for reporting; All the Scripts are maintained using ALM/Quality Center.
- Expertise in Problem solving and creating Bug Reports using ALM/Quality Center.
- Proficient in creating SQL queries against Oracle, MS SQL server and DB2.
- Experienced in performing GUI, Functional, Regression and Integration Testing using QTP/UFT.
- Expertise in developing external custom functions using VBScript and Descriptive Programming for QTP/UFT.
- Experienced in developing QTP/UFT Automation Frameworks i.e. Data - driven, Keyword-driven and Hybrid frameworks.
- Experienced in maintaining Automation framework in QTP/UFT.
- Excellent communication and presentation skills, self-starter, quick learner and team player.
- Excellent analytical and problem solving skills in designing, developing, and implementing innovative business process and provided system solutions using new approaches.
TECHNICAL SKILLS
Testing Tools: HP Quick Test Professional, HP Quality Center, HP ALM, UFT
Scripting Tools & Languages: VB Script, .NET, Java, SQL, XML, HTML
Systems: Windows, Unix/Linux
Software Methodologies: AGILE SCRUM, Waterfall, V-models, HP Quality Center, ALM
Database Interface: Toad, Microsoft SQL, DB2
PROFESSIONAL EXPERIENCE:
Confidential, Washington, DC
Automation Engineer
Responsibilities:
- Designed, developed and executed the Test Plans and Test cases.
- Developed an integrated Test Plan covering the main functions of the designated parts of the application.
- Involved in implementing each phase of SDLC and Coordinated in Test environment setup.
- Interacted with client for requirement gathering and analysis and for studying the existing system.
- Performed Smoke, integration, Functional, Regression, System, Acceptance and Usability testing during different stages of the application development.
- Performed various types of process evaluations during each phase of the software development life cycle, including review, walk through and system testing.
- Performed GUI and User Acceptance testing.
- Implemented HP ALM for Test Planning, Test Case writing, Test Execution and Requirement Mapping with Test Cases.
- Scheduled and executed manual test cases through HP ALM; involved in defect reporting in ALM.
- Performed defect tracking and reporting using ALM.
- Performed Back end testing using SQL Quires.
- Generated Automation Scripts from Scratch for UFT.
- Performed data driven testing by data driver wizard and parameterization in UFT for web based application.
- Created various Custom functions using VB scripting in UFT.
- ConductedFunctionality testingduring various phases of the application usingUFT.
- Involved in User acceptance testing (UAT) of the application.
- Responsible for Testing Web Services requests using SOAPUI.
- Participated in various Agile Scrum Meetings.
- Escalated the issues in the application to the client and attended weekly Release schedule meeting calls.
Environment: ALM, UFT, Web Services, SOAP UI, XML, JIRA, UAT, Java, J2EE, Java Script, VB Script, MS Office, Windows.
Confidential, Richmond, VA
QA Engineer
Responsibilities:
- Involved in Preparing Test Plan, Test cases and Test data from analyzing the requirements.
- Involved in all phases of testing from attending BRD review meetings to Release testing in different test environments.
- Performed in designing Test Cases, Test Scenarios, and Test reports.
- Performed Manual, GUI, Functional, Regression, and Smoke testing on the application and Role based testing for SharePoint application.
- Tracked and reported bugs and also generated reports using HP Quality Center.
- Updated the requirements and defect status as per the current status of the testing project using Quality Center.
- Performed database testing by using SQL queries.
- Used Quick Test Pro for regression testing for automation of multiple modules in the environments.
- Performed Automation of test with extensive VB Scripting for dynamic code in QTP.
- Wrote the functions in Function Libraries and associated the required function libraries to each test using QTP.
- Performed complex integration and regression tests on multiple applications using QTP.
- Developed a Hybrid Automation Framework to perform Functionality and GUI testing using QTP.
- Involved in System testing and UAT testing.
- Reported the status of test planning, defects and execution activities, including regular status updated to the project team using quality metrics.
- Involved in preparing Defect Analysis Report for every release.
- Participated in meetings and walkthroughs on scheduled and as-necessary basis.
Environment: QTP, HP Quality Center, Windows, Java, Java Script, VBScript, Oracle, MS Office, UNIX/Linux, HTML, XML.
Confidential, Elkridge, MD
QA Tester
Responsibilities:
- Involved in analyzing requirement specifications, developing test plans, test cases, test scripts and planning for QA methodologies.
- Analyzed project documentation and prepared detailed Test cases (manual and automated).
- Analyzed, Understood and Estimated requirements.
- Managed Objects in the Object Repository, parameterized tests in Global and Local Data Tables.
- Performed Positive and Negative testing.
- Scheduled and executed Manual Test Scripts through Quality Center.
- Responsible for developing test scripts and cross checking with Business Requirements using Quality Center.
- Executed Test cases based on business testing requirements and Test plans using Quality Center.
- Worked on backend testing and has very good knowledge of writing SQL Queries to verify the data.
- Performed Functional, System, Regression, Integration and User Acceptance testing using QTP.
- Executed QTP automated scripts every night and stored the results in Quality Center.
- Generated Data Driven scripts that access the backend database using QTP.
- Developed some of the automated test scripts using Descriptive Programming techniques using VB Script.
- Responsible for preparing the user documentation and helping the users in UAT.
- Participated in weekly status meetings.
- Created test Status report and Test Completion Report for feature testing.
Environment: Windows, UNIX, XML, VBScript, J2EE, HTML, SQL, Java Script, Toad, MS SQL Server, Quality Center, QTP.
